VILLAGES CONTINUE THE STORY OF VIETNAM-CZECH FRIENDSHIP

On the occasion of the 75th anniversary of Vietnam – Czech diplomatic relations (1950–2025), the villages of Vestec and Jesenice have become special highlights with the "Friendship Tet Festival" on December 30, 2025 – where diplomatic history is retold through everyday stories rich in humanity about integration, sharing, and the bond between the Vietnamese and Czech communities.

PM PHAM MINH CHINH URGES COMPLETION OF QUANG TRUNG CAMPAIGN BEFORE 14TH PARTY CONGRESS, LUNAR NEW YEAR

On the morning of January 7, at the Government Office, Prime Minister Pham Minh Chinh demanded the swift completion of the “Quang Trung Campaign” to rebuild and repair houses for people affected by typhoons and floods in central Vietnam, stressing that all work must be finished ahead of the 14th National Party Congress and the Lunar New Year.

ANNOUNCEMENT ON THE HOMELAND SPRING 2026 PROGRAM

On the occasion of the Bính Ngọ Lunar New Year 2026, the State Committee for Overseas Vietnamese Affairs, under Ministry of Foreign Affairs, in collaboration with relevant agencies, will organize the Homeland Spring 2026 Program with the theme “Vietnam Aspiration: Peace, Prosperity” on February 8 (the 21st day of the 12th lunar month of the Year of the Snake).

This is a meaningful annual event for the overseas Vietnamese community, contributing to strengthening the bond between expatriates and the homeland.

The program is honored to have the participation of leaders, former leaders of the Party and State, leaders of the Ministry of Foreign Affairs, and representatives from various ministries, departments, and localities.

Time: February 8, 2026 (the 21st day of the 12th lunar month of the Year of the Snake).

Location: Hanoi City.

Planned activities: The Vietnamese Culinary Festival and the Homeland Spring 2026 Art Program (broadcast live on VTV1, VTV4) will be held on the evening of February 8, 2026, in Hanoi City.
